Viewed 5k … Nettet15. jan. 2024 · I Instructions I instructions are used when the instruction must operate on an immediate value and a register value. Immediate values may be a maximum of 16 bits long. Larger numbers may not be manipulated by immediate instructions. I … hi tea dorsett subang jaya
